  • Solar Energy

    Solar energy, harnessed through photovoltaic cells and concentrating solar power systems, represents a rapidly growing segment of the renewable energy market. Energyworld.net might provide data on solar panel installations, efficiency improvements, cost trends, and government incentives related to solar energy adoption. Real-world examples, such as large-scale solar farms or rooftop solar installations on residential buildings, illustrate the practical applications of this technology. The implications of widespread solar adoption, including reduced reliance on fossil fuels and decreased carbon emissions, are crucial considerations for policymakers and industry stakeholders.

  • Wind Energy

    Wind energy, captured by wind turbines and converted into electricity, is another significant contributor to the renewable energy mix. Energyworld.net could offer data on wind farm development, turbine technology advancements, wind resource assessments, and the integration of wind power into electricity grids. Examples of offshore wind farms and onshore wind turbine installations showcase the diverse applications of wind energy. The implications of increased wind energy penetration, including potential impacts on wildlife and land use, require careful consideration and mitigation strategies.

  • Hydropower

    Hydropower, generated by harnessing the energy of flowing water, represents a mature renewable energy technology. Energyworld.net might provide data on hydropower dam construction, reservoir management, environmental impacts of hydropower projects, and the role of hydropower in providing baseload power. Examples of large-scale hydropower dams and run-of-river hydropower projects illustrate the diverse applications of this technology. The implications of hydropower development, including potential displacement of communities and alteration of river ecosystems, require careful environmental assessment and mitigation efforts.

  • Geothermal Energy

    Geothermal energy, derived from the Earth’s internal heat, offers a reliable and sustainable energy source. Energyworld.net could provide data on geothermal power plant development, exploration techniques, geological assessments, and the use of geothermal energy for direct heating and cooling applications. Examples of geothermal power plants and geothermal heat pumps demonstrate the versatility of this resource. The implications of geothermal energy development, including potential seismic activity and land subsidence, require careful monitoring and management.

Frequently Asked Questions

This section addresses common inquiries regarding the complexities of the energy industry, providing concise and informative responses.

Question 1: How do geopolitical events impact global energy prices?

Geopolitical events, such as political instability in major oil-producing regions or international trade disputes, can significantly impact global energy prices by disrupting supply chains, altering demand patterns, and influencing investor sentiment. The interconnected nature of global energy markets means that events in one region can have cascading effects worldwide.

Question 2: What role do renewable energy sources play in ensuring energy security?

Renewable energy sources, such as solar, wind, and hydropower, enhance energy security by diversifying energy supply, reducing reliance on imported fossil fuels, and mitigating the risks associated with geopolitical instability. Decentralized renewable energy generation also enhances grid resilience and reduces vulnerability to disruptions.

Question 3: How do government policies influence the adoption of sustainable energy technologies?

Government policies, such as carbon pricing mechanisms, renewable energy portfolio standards, and tax incentives, play a crucial role in incentivizing the adoption of sustainable energy technologies. These policies create market signals that encourage investment in renewable energy projects, research and development, and the deployment of clean energy solutions.

Question 4: What are the key challenges associated with integrating renewable energy into existing electricity grids?

Integrating intermittent renewable energy sources, such as solar and wind power, into existing electricity grids presents challenges related to grid stability, reliability, and the need for flexible generation capacity. Solutions include grid modernization, energy storage technologies, and advanced grid management systems.

Question 5: How does energy efficiency contribute to reducing greenhouse gas emissions?

Energy efficiency measures, such as building insulation, appliance efficiency standards, and industrial process optimization, reduce overall energy consumption, thereby lowering greenhouse gas emissions associated with energy production. Energy efficiency improvements offer a cost-effective approach to mitigating climate change.

Question 6: What are the primary factors influencing long-term energy demand projections?

Long-term energy demand projections are influenced by factors such as population growth, economic development, technological advancements, urbanization, and policy changes. Understanding these drivers is essential for planning future energy infrastructure and developing sustainable energy strategies.
